These worms are parasites that use your body as a host to mature from larvae or eggs to adult … WebThe Spirorbis tube worm is a regular feature on our rocky shores, with large numbers spotted on individual seaweeds. They particularly like the fronds of Serrated wrack and Bladder wrack and are also found on the underside of stones in rockpools. The worm lives permanently inside these white, smooth spiral tubes and is only a few millimetres ...
